    Haro Everyone,

    This may seem like a really silly question to ask but I thought I may as well look into it.

    At home I have blacktop head sitting on my floor, if I was to start building the 20v way.

    And my mate has a 92 with a spare smallport motor with FWD gearbox and he wants $100 for it, the tappets need reseating on it but other than that I believe it is fine.

    I was wondering if I could mate the BT head to the SP block without much modifying? And if not I might use my Bigport head...

    If anyone has any ideas on the subject please let me know =)

    theyll work fine. just need to plug the hole in the block and get new pistons. 20v pistons will go straight onto the small port rods.

    if you were to run the 16v, keep the small port head. better in every way.

    re tappets needed re-setting. just make sure its not a bottom end knock. all 4ages use shims for lash adjustment, and they dont go out of adjustment to easy/often.

    simple explanation of above. the "tappet" noise very well might be something else.
